Steps
1
Preheat your oven to 425 degrees. Spray a 9x13 pan with non stick cooking spray. If you want to be fancy, line the bottom of the pan with orange slices (optional).
2
In a small saucepan, combine the orange juice, orange zest, rice vinegar, soy sauce, brown sugar, ginger, and red pepper flakes.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to medium-low and simmer for about 5 minutes.
3
Place your chicken thighs skin-side up in the prepared baking dish. Pour half of the glaze over the chicken thighs.
4
Cook in the oven for about 30 minutes. Take the remaining glaze and pour it over the chicken.
5
Cook for an additional 15-20 minutes. The skin will get nice and crisp and browned.
